The Sierra de Alcaraz Greenway is part of a spectacular route that follows the old, unfinished Baeza-Utiel railway line. This greenway, ideal for hiking and cycling, stretches from Albacete to the town of Alcaraz, passing through a wide variety of landscapes, from agricultural plains to mountainous areas.

Attention. On April 8, the Albacete-Alcaraz greenway was closed due to highway construction in Balazote. A metal fence completely blocks the road, and I couldn't continue because no one could tell me how many kilometers of the stretch were closed to traffic.

Municipality in the Sierra de Alcaraz region with just over 300 inhabitants, affected by rural depopulation. There is a small square with a fountain. If you leave the town, go along the main road and take a path to the left, there is a very cool descent in the direction of the greenway along a path that is in perfect condition.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around Pozuelo?

There are 19 mountain bike trails around Pozuelo documented on komoot. These routes offer a good mix of difficulties, with 3 easy, 14 moderate, and 2 difficult options, catering to various skill levels.

Are there any easy m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Pozuelo?

Yes, Pozuelo offers several easy mountain bike trails perfect for beginners or family outings. A great option is the Sierra de Alcaraz Greenway: Balazote Loop, which is 17.4 km long with gentle gradients, typically taking about 1 hour and 15 minutes to complete. Are there any challenging mountain bike routes for experienced riders?

Absolutely. For experienced mountain bikers seeking a challenge, the Tunnel – Masegoso River Viaduct loop from Balazote is a difficult 101.9 km path with over 1000 meters of elevation gain, requiring good fitness and technical skills. This route offers significant elevation and varied terrain to test your limits.

Are there any loop mountain bike trails in Pozuelo?

Yes, many mountain bike trails in Pozuelo are designed as loops, offering convenient starting and ending points. Examples include the easy Sierra de Alcaraz Greenway: Balazote Loop, the moderate Masegoso River Viaduct – Rest area loop from Balazote, and the more challenging Tunnel – Masegoso River Viaduct loop from Balazote. These circular routes allow you to explore the diverse landscapes without retracing your steps.
